About this site

Cabri Regional Park features treed and grassed campgrounds on the west end of Lake Diefenbaker on the South Saskatchewan River. Recreational facilities include beach, boat launch, new marina, volleyball court, horseshoe pits, and a concession open weekends featuring Friday Night Fish Fry. The camp kitchen rental is available for a variety of celebrations. Pancake breakfast held Sunday mornings. The park also offers free weekly entertainment and events including a bunnock tournament in June. Additional Info: The park provides a family oriented camping experience with activities and adventure for people of all ages. Campsites have non-potable water, but potable water is available in the park. Full food service concession open Thursday afternoons to Sunday evening. Wheelchair accessible washrooms and showers available. Season runs from May long weekend through Labour Day.
